If the work will only be read in print or as a Word doc or Google Doc, then the URLs should not be live (i.e., they are not blue or underlined). However, if the work will be published or read online, then APA advises to include live URLs.
First, it is fine for links to be live in a paper, though not specifically required. Live hyperlinks are particularly helpful when a paper is being read in an online environment. In fact, the online versions of articles published in APA journals include live links in both the PDF and HTML versions.
Basic format to reference a webpage on a website Author or authors. The surname is followed by first initials. Year, Month Day (in round brackets). Use the most exact date possible. Title (in italics). Website name. URL. The first line of each citation is left adjusted. Every subsequent line is indented 5-7 spaces.
Include information in the following order: author (the person or organisation responsible for the site) year (date created or last updated) page title (in italics) name of sponsor of site (if available) accessed day month year (the day you viewed the site) URL or Internet address (pointed brackets).

It is permissible to leave hyperlinks live in reference list entries.
You cite a document which is (only) accessible online the author of the document followed by a period. the title of the document followed by a period. the URL in typewriter font (including http:// because some URLs are ftp://) preceded by available at: the date when the URL was last checked (month seems sufficient)
APA website citations usually include the author, the publication date, the title of the page or article, the website name, and the URL.Articles from online-only news sites. APA formatLast name, Initials. (Year, Month Day). Article title. Site Name. URLAPA in-text citation(Rowlatt, 2020)1 more row Nov 5, 2020
Revised on June 16, 2022. An MLA website citation includes the authors name, the title of the page (in quotation marks), the name of the website (in italics), the publication date, and the URL (without https://). If the author is unknown, start with the title of the page instead.
Hyperlinks/URLs: It is acceptable to use either the default display settings for hyperlinks in your word-processing program (e.g., usually blue font, underlined) or plain text that is not underlined. Leave links live if the work is to be published or read online.
